Looks like billionaire baller Lebron James has his sights set on Vegas after his NBA career ends.
During a recent episode of his HBO series The Shop, Lakers star Lebron James discussed his not-so-unattainable goal of owning an NBA team in the future. The four-time basketball champ was speaking about his post-player life when the topic came about.

LeBron James
Speaking on the matter, Lebron confidently stated:
“I want to own a team.”
Previously, the 37-year-old athlete opened up about his desire to be a sports analyst after he retires his famed “23” jersey. However, following sports agent Rich Paul asking Lebron about the sensitive nature of owning a team and speaking as a basketball analyst, the former Cavalier stated:
“I would much rather own a team before I talk….I want a team in Vegas.”
While the goal of NBA team ownership may seem financially lofty for some athletes, it seems money may not be a concern for Lebron. The self-proclaimed “King” was announced by Forbes earlier this year, as the first active basketball player to reach billionaire status. A feat that has only ever been achieved by former Chicago Bulls legend Michael Jordan, who was proclaimed a billionaire only after his NBA career ended.
Another NBA legend, former “Showtime Lakers” superstar Magic Johnson is one other athlete who has crept close to billionaire status. It was recently announced the retired basketball player lost his bid to purchase NFL team the Denver Bronco’s. Hip-hop icon Kanye West also put in an unsuccessful bid to buy the west coast team.

Should Lebron successfully secure a sin city based basketball team, it will only add to his number of non-sports business ventures. The Ohio native also owns The Spring Hill (production) Company, I Promise school, and a stake in Blaze Pizza franchises. Reportedly, the hoop star is also planning to add a medical center in his hometown of Akron, Ohio.
